应变速率对304奥氏体不锈钢应变硬化行为的影响
Effect of Strain Rate on 304 Austenitic Stainless Steel Strain Hardening Behavior

304 stainless steel is non -steady -state austenitic stainless.In the process of strain hardening , strain temperature,strain rate,strain amount,etc.can change the amount of strain -induced martensite transformation and conversion rate .Also,the internal organization of the slip lines ,deformation twins,dis-locations and stacking fault density can change in volume and in the rate ,which shows a different strain hardening behavior.For 304 austenitic stainless steel,we mainly study its strain hardening behavior on normal atmospheric temperature from the strain rate sensitivity index ,strain hardening exponent two as-pects.关键词
